Community First Bank is one of Australia's leading customer-owned banks, proudly serving members and communities since ****.
With more than 80,000 members, over $2.4 billion in assets, and a strong presence across Sydney, the Illawarra, Sutherland Shire, Western Sydney and the Hunter region, Community First Bank is built on a simple philosophy: people helping people.
As a member-owned organisation, we reinvest in delivering exceptional service, competitive products, and meaningful community support rather than generating profits for external shareholders.
Our purpose is to help our members achieve their financial goals through trusted relationships, innovation, and a genuine commitment to the communities where we live and work.
For careers at Community First Bank, you'll join a values-driven organisation that puts people first, celebrates collaboration, and empowers employees to make a real difference in the lives of members and local communities.
About the role
The Community Partnerships Manager is responsible for developing, managing and deepening Community First Bank's relationships within the communities we serve.
This role will establish and maintain strategic partnerships with community organisations, educational institutions, charities, sporting clubs, local businesses, local councils, emergency services, community housing providers and other organisations that contribute to stronger, more resilient communities.
The role will design and implement community engagement programs that create measurable outcomes aligned to Community First Bank's Community Impact Strategy, enhancing financial wellbeing, home ownership, business prosperity, youth opportunity and community resilience.
The Community Partnerships Manager will act as a key ambassador for Community First Bank, ensuring our presence within local communities is visible,



authentic and delivers meaningful, measurable social impact.
